Martin Charles Raff is a Canadian/British biologist and researcher who is an Emeritus Professor at the MRC Laboratory for Molecular Cell Biology (LMCB) at University College London (UCL). His research has been in immunology, cell biology, and developmental neurobiology.
Born in Montreal in 1938, Martin Raff has dedicated his life to unraveling the mysteries of biology.
He is a versatile scientist who has worked as a molecular biologist, neurologist, and immunologist.
His most prominent work, Molecular Biology of the Cell, is a fundamental reference for studying life at a microscopic level.
Throughout his career, he has published 16 works exploring the complexity of cells and microbiology.
As a university professor, he has shared his vast knowledge of cytology with generations of students.
